INDIA's logistics services provider and Deutsche Post DHL Group (DPDHL) member, Blue Dart is fast heading towards achieving its ambitious target to make deliveries to every Indian home by December amid rising demand for deliveries in tier II, III and IV towns in India.
The company aims to reach more than 19,100 pin codes by December to further strengthen its leadership position in India's express logistics industry for B2B and B2C. The initiative was launched in January and since then the company has expanded its reach from 6,164 pin codes to more than 17,677 pin codes across the country.
According to the company, it is 'the largest and most preferred third-party logistics service provider for leading industry verticals and has truly differentiated itself with world-class products and services, high service quality, state-of-the art infrastructure and innovative technology to deliver superior services to the customer.'
As of September, the logistics firm achieved 100 per cent pin code coverage in 16 states and union territories, including Madhya Pradesh, Bihar, Odisha, Uttar Pradesh, Haryana, Delhi, Punjab, Goa, Telangana, Gujarat, Jharkhand, west Bengal, Pondicherry, Daman & Diu, Chandigarh and Dadra & Nagar Haveli.
Managing director Anil Khanna said: 'We are well on our way to cover all pin codes in India with already more than 17,677 pin codes and 100 per cent pin code coverage in 16 states and union territories. Blue Dart's strategy is in alignment with the government's Make in India vision and various state initiatives, to further enable business and generate employment across the country.'
As part of the expansion, Blue Dart has opened more than 939 new offices to cater to the large consumer base in rural and remote locations.
